With the growing demand for cloud-native solutions, Teradata to BigQuery migration is becoming a popular choice for organizations seeking scalable and cost-efficient data platforms. BigQuery’s serverless architecture and real-time analytics capabilities make it an ideal solution for modern data analytics needs.
By migrating from traditional on-premises systems like Teradata or Netezza, businesses can reduce infrastructure costs, scale automatically with data growth, and leverage BigQuery's advanced querying features for faster insights. Unlike legacy systems that require significant investments in physical hardware, BigQuery operates on a flexible pay-per-use pricing model, offering significant cost savings and operational efficiency.
The migration process from Teradata to BigQuery involves careful planning, data transformation, and ensuring compatibility with BigQuery’s cloud architecture. For businesses transitioning from Netezza to BigQuery migration, similar steps apply, ensuring a smooth transition to a more agile, cloud-based solution.
Overall, BigQuery’s integration with Google Cloud services, its scalability, and cost-effectiveness make it a powerful tool for businesses looking to modernize their data infrastructure. Moving to BigQuery enables real-time analytics and enhances decision-making, helping companies stay competitive in a data-driven world.
